The video games business appears to have run a-fowl of an odd development as of late, with a number of upcoming AAA titles that includes belligerent chickens. This flock of video games contains the Fable reboot, Krafton’s Project Windless, and the not too long ago introduced Pokemon Winds and Pokemon Waves.

Chickens have lengthy been a staple within the Fable collection, with the basic RPGs permitting gamers to kick them as a gag. The primary recreation even featured a chicken-kicking competitors for the notably sadistic. Punting any chickens within the upcoming Fable reboot from Playground Video games can truly issue into the title’s advanced morality system.

And the sport, which releases in late 2026, additionally includes a new Cockatrice enemy sort, an enormous fire-breathing rooster that nearly appears prefer it’s getting again at you for all these years of chicken-kicking.

These chickens are lastly getting their revenge in Fable.

Sony’s final State of Play confirmed our first glimpse of Project Windless, an open-world motion RPG primarily based on the Korean novel collection The Chicken That Drinks Tears. Additionally, you play as a buff, humanoid rooster in it.

Particulars are sparse on the sport itself, which does not have a launch window but, however you will play as a Rekon, which is a part of a “nomadic warrior race of humanoid fowl,” per the PlayStation Blog. Based mostly on the gameplay footage during which this Rekon fights off a preposterous variety of enemies, this man is clucking mad, and he is preventing for extra than simply attending to the opposite aspect.

Lastly, there’s Browt, the grass starter Pokemon in Pokemon Winds and Waves, which comes out on Nintendo Change 2 in 2027. In keeping with the game’s official website, this “Bean Chick Pokemon” weighs 7.7 kilos and makes use of the leaves on its forehead to photosynthesize. This Offended Chicken-looking creature could look cute now, however followers are undoubtedly already speculating what Browt will evolve into and what extra varieties it’s going to have.

There’s precedent for a chicken-themed starter earlier than, with Torchic finally evolving into the Fireplace/Combating-type Combusken and Blaziken. Can we count on Browt’s remaining evolution to seem like a green-tinted Rekon or Cockatrice?

These three be a part of the poultry pantheon of Cuccos from The Legend of Zelda collection and the Minecraft chickens (which can be usually jockeyed, as an example). We now have no clue why chickens are on the rise in fashionable gaming, nevertheless it’s secure to say that the business is now observing an unofficial 12 months of the Rooster.
